Output 93f2e81d8652e868df7c93805402d802f9a7bdcf0b715687d77ce0a9e82d23e1:2

value
2575611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ec08af68bf0a12c9b5d2998ead3d90650e2c263 OP_EQUAL
address
35xDfUg2Ex1wgwmSEJDUh5QukbnJkzEBSE
transaction
93f2e81d8652e868df7c93805402d802f9a7bdcf0b715687d77ce0a9e82d23e1
confirmations
488164
spent
true